UNC is one of a few college volleyball teams with every player wearing masks for matches
Posted Sep 26, 2020
UNC volleyball coach Joe Sagula’s team has worn masks for every practice. The measures seem to have been effective since no Tar Heels have tested positive for COVID-19. As odd as it was to see players wearing masks during a match, it didn’t seem to effect their play as the Tar Heels split the first two matches of the season at Virginia Tech.
